Ferrari’s Plug-in Hybrid One-Ups the Combustion Engine

Cars That Think

The result is Ferrari’s fastest road car ever, peaking at 339 kilometers per hour (211 miles per hour). Because the front wheels are driven independently, the car can travel 26 kilometers (16 miles) on electricity alone, at speeds up to 135 km/h (83 mph). Manganese Could Be the Secret Behind Truly Mass-Market EVs

Cars That Think

Those energy-poor packs brought just 24 kilowatt-hours of storage and a 117-kilometer (73-mile) driving range. General Motors and LG Energy Solutions’ pouch-style Ultium cells —which I recently tested for the first time in the GMC Hummer EV—use a nickel cobalt manganese aluminum chemistry that reduces cobalt content by more than 70 percent.
